AminetAminet
Search:
84479 packages online
About
Recent
Browse
Search
Upload
Setup
Services

util/dtype/svg_dt_os4.lha

Mirror:Random
Showing:m68k-amigaosppc-amigaosppc-morphosi386-arosi386-amithlonppc-warpupppc-powerupgeneric
No screenshot available
Short:Scalable Vector Graphics (SVG) datatype
Author:Fredrik Wikstrom
Uploader:fredrik a500 org
Type:util/dtype
Version:0.6
Replaces:util/dtype/svg_dt.lha
Requires:dev/lib/expat-ppc.lha
Architecture:ppc-amigaos >= 4.0.5
Date:2007-01-02
Download:http://aminet.net/util/dtype/svg_dt_os4.lha - View contents
Readme:http://aminet.net/util/dtype/svg_dt_os4.readme
Downloads:687

Installation:

1. Copy svg.datatype to SYS:Classes/DataTypes/.
2. Copy SVG to DEVS:DataTypes/.

SDK users can just use "make install".

The OS4 native expat.library is needed in order for the datatype to work (it is
not enough to just use a  .l.main glue file!). This library can be found as part
of the expat-ppc (dev/lib) archive on OS4Depot.

Compiling:

"gmake" (NOTE: normal make doesn't work anymore).

Bugs/Problems:

 - Occasional recoverable alert (0100 0009/F)

Changes:

0.6:
 - cleaned up init.c
 - set expat.library required version to 4
 - added sources for the modified static libs and integrated them into the make
system

0.5:
 - improved stability (recompiled using Newlib)
 - NOTE: requires OS4 final (older newlibs won't do!)

0.4:
 - fixed bug regarding DTST_MEMORY
 - added improved descriptor file

0.3:
 - DTST_MEMORY support added

0.2:
 - cleaned up the code in init.c
 - added failure check to __lib_init() (lib now doesn't open if this fails)
 - added semaphore protection around __lib_init() and __lib_exit()
 - now redirects stdout and stderr to NIL:
 - now sets bmh_Masking to mskHasAlpha (should make the background gray in
latest OS4 beta?)

0.1:
 - first released version


Contents of util/dtype/svg_dt_os4.lha
 PERMSSN    UID  GID    PACKED    SIZE  RATIO METHOD CRC     STAMP          NAME
---------- ----------- ------- ------- ------ ---------- ------------ -------------
[generic]                 9645   26528  36.4% -lh5- a5f3 Sep  1  2005 svg_dt/COPYING
[generic]                  760    1877  40.5% -lh5- 6a43 Dec 27 18:10 svg_dt/descriptor.c
[generic]                 1154    4528  25.5% -lh5- e03c Sep  2  2005 svg_dt/fontconfig/config.h
[generic]                 1150    4533  25.4% -lh5- 78a5 Sep  2  2005 svg_dt/fontconfig/config.h~
[generic]                 2866    8170  35.1% -lh5- 261a Sep  1  2005 svg_dt/fontconfig/fc-cache.c
[generic]                 2119    5449  38.9% -lh5- 5589 Sep  1  2005 svg_dt/fontconfig/fcatomic.c
[generic]                 1060    2489  42.6% -lh5- aea1 Sep  1  2005 svg_dt/fontconfig/fcblanks.c
[generic]                 7290   27468  26.5% -lh5- 5070 Sep  1  2005 svg_dt/fontconfig/fccache.c
[generic]                 2559   16797  15.2% -lh5- d2a6 Sep  1  2005 svg_dt/fontconfig/fccase.h
[generic]                 9625   39246  24.5% -lh5- f188 Sep  1  2005 svg_dt/fontconfig/fccfg.c
[generic]                 7304   28686  25.5% -lh5- 6b3d Sep  1  2005 svg_dt/fontconfig/fccharset.c
[generic]                 2578    9366  27.5% -lh5- b82b Sep  1  2005 svg_dt/fontconfig/fcdbg.c
[generic]                 1802    4897  36.8% -lh5- c35a Sep  1  2005 svg_dt/fontconfig/fcdefault.c
[generic]                 2374    6346  37.4% -lh5- 50e0 Sep  1  2005 svg_dt/fontconfig/fcdir.c
[generic]                25674   99805  25.7% -lh5- 53ec Sep  1  2005 svg_dt/fontconfig/fcfreetype.c
[generic]                  933    1779  52.4% -lh5- 1df7 Sep  1  2005 svg_dt/fontconfig/fcfreetype.h
[generic]                 1048    2350  44.6% -lh5- 23ec Sep  1  2005 svg_dt/fontconfig/fcfs.c
[generic]                 3636   28380  12.8% -lh5- 14fd Sep  1  2005 svg_dt/fontconfig/fcglyphname.h
[generic]                 2018    5732  35.2% -lh5- 4377 Sep  1  2005 svg_dt/fontconfig/fcinit.c
[generic]                 5596   17563  31.9% -lh5- 7bf1 Sep  1  2005 svg_dt/fontconfig/fcint.h
[generic]                 4234   14610  29.0% -lh5- ebae Sep  1  2005 svg_dt/fontconfig/fclang.c
[generic]                24708  120748  20.5% -lh5- 07e0 Sep  1  2005 svg_dt/fontconfig/fclang.h
[generic]                 3458   11014  31.4% -lh5- 66c3 Sep  1  2005 svg_dt/fontconfig/fclist.c
[generic]                 5095   18412  27.7% -lh5- 041b Sep  1  2005 svg_dt/fontconfig/fcmatch.c
[generic]                 1222    2856  42.8% -lh5- 3386 Sep  1  2005 svg_dt/fontconfig/fcmatrix.c
[generic]                 4148   15525  26.7% -lh5- 17ba Sep  1  2005 svg_dt/fontconfig/fcname.c
[generic]                 6154   24751  24.9% -lh5- 114a Sep  1  2005 svg_dt/fontconfig/fcpat.c
[generic]                 1481    4144  35.7% -lh5- c396 Sep  1  2005 svg_dt/fontconfig/fcprivate.h
[generic]                 4916   18795  26.2% -lh5- d088 Sep  1  2005 svg_dt/fontconfig/fcstr.c
[generic]                11690   51762  22.6% -lh5- d7b0 Dec 11 14:45 svg_dt/fontconfig/fcxml.c
[generic]                 5344   19135  27.9% -lh5- 953d Sep  1  2005 svg_dt/fontconfig/fontconfig.h
[generic]                  561    1084  51.8% -lh5- 7434 Dec 27 18:58 svg_dt/fontconfig/Makefile
[generic]                  946    2021  46.8% -lh5- 709f Dec 12 10:49 svg_dt/include/cairo/cairo-features.h
[generic]                 1099    2426  45.3% -lh5- d754 Dec 12 10:49 svg_dt/include/cairo/cairo-ft.h
[generic]                 1050    2241  46.9% -lh5- ad9d Dec 12 10:49 svg_dt/include/cairo/cairo-pdf.h
[generic]                 1061    2281  46.5% -lh5- db02 Dec 12 10:49 svg_dt/include/cairo/cairo-ps.h
[generic]                12749   47491  26.8% -lh5- 0e79 Dec 12 10:49 svg_dt/include/cairo/cairo.h
[generic]                 1154    4528  25.5% -lh5- e03c Dec 12 10:49 svg_dt/include/fontconfig/config.h
[generic]                 2559   16797  15.2% -lh5- d2a6 Dec 12 10:49 svg_dt/include/fontconfig/fccase.h
[generic]                  933    1779  52.4% -lh5- 1df7 Dec 12 10:49 svg_dt/include/fontconfig/fcfreetype.h
[generic]                 3636   28380  12.8% -lh5- 14fd Dec 12 10:49 svg_dt/include/fontconfig/fcglyphname.h
[generic]                 5596   17563  31.9% -lh5- 7bf1 Dec 12 10:49 svg_dt/include/fontconfig/fcint.h
[generic]                24708  120748  20.5% -lh5- 07e0 Dec 12 10:49 svg_dt/include/fontconfig/fclang.h
[generic]                 1481    4144  35.7% -lh5- c396 Dec 12 10:49 svg_dt/include/fontconfig/fcprivate.h
[generic]                 5344   19135  27.9% -lh5- 953d Dec 12 10:49 svg_dt/include/fontconfig/fontconfig.h
[generic]                 1103    2855  38.6% -lh5- 07e6 Dec 12 10:49 svg_dt/include/svg-cairo-internal.h
[generic]                   78     230  33.9% -lh5- f80a Dec 12 10:49 svg_dt/include/svg-cairo-version.h
[generic]                  997    2583  38.6% -lh5- 9c3b Dec 13 08:48 svg_dt/include/svg-cairo.h
[generic]                 2956   11234  26.3% -lh5- 9b50 Dec 13 08:46 svg_dt/include/svg/svg.h
[generic]                 5184   23500  22.1% -lh5- 2cd9 Dec 12 10:49 svg_dt/include/svg/svgint.h
[generic]                 1214    3312  36.7% -lh5- 9402 Dec 12 10:49 svg_dt/include/svg/svg_ascii.h
[generic]                 1085    2205  49.2% -lh5- 5835 Dec 12 10:49 svg_dt/include/svg/svg_hash.h
[generic]                   72     188  38.3% -lh5- 45ac Dec 12 10:49 svg_dt/include/svg/svg_version.h
[generic]                  497    1091  45.6% -lh5- d8df Dec 27 18:06 svg_dt/include/svg_class.h
[generic]                 2302    8151  28.2% -lh5- 3333 Dec 27 18:12 svg_dt/init.c
[generic]                    0       0 ****** -lh0- 0000 Dec 27 19:24 svg_dt/lib/
[generic]                  490    1676  29.2% -lh5- 1e7f Sep  1  2005 svg_dt/libsvg-cairo/config.h
[generic]                 9645   26528  36.4% -lh5- a5f3 Sep  1  2005 svg_dt/libsvg-cairo/COPYING
[generic]                  376     641  58.7% -lh5- 71b3 Dec 27 19:06 svg_dt/libsvg-cairo/Makefile
[generic]                 1185    3064  38.7% -lh5- 7210 Sep  1  2005 svg_dt/libsvg-cairo/svg-cairo-internal.h
[generic]                   78     154  50.6% -lh5- 332a Sep  1  2005 svg_dt/libsvg-cairo/svg-cairo-version.h
[generic]                  997    2583  38.6% -lh5- 9c3b Dec 13 08:48 svg_dt/libsvg-cairo/svg-cairo.h
[generic]                10122   49334  20.5% -lh5- 1918 Dec 13 08:49 svg_dt/libsvg-cairo/svg_cairo.c
[generic]                 1051    2080  50.5% -lh5- 032a Dec 12 18:34 svg_dt/libsvg-cairo/svg_cairo_sprintf_alloc.c
[generic]                 1410    4426  31.9% -lh5- 45a4 Sep  1  2005 svg_dt/libsvg-cairo/svg_cairo_state.c
[generic]                  438    1576  27.8% -lh5- c966 Dec 25 15:38 svg_dt/libsvg/config.h
[generic]                 9301   25292  36.8% -lh5- ce58 Sep  1  2005 svg_dt/libsvg/COPYING
[generic]                  447     806  55.5% -lh5- a201 Dec 25 15:37 svg_dt/libsvg/Makefile
[generic]                 2179    6375  34.2% -lh5- f302 Dec 13 08:46 svg_dt/libsvg/svg.c
[generic]                 2956   11234  26.3% -lh5- 9b50 Dec 13 08:46 svg_dt/libsvg/svg.h
[generic]                 5319   24421  21.8% -lh5- ab84 Dec 11 15:13 svg_dt/libsvg/svgint.h
[generic]                 3247   11135  29.2% -lh5- 602a Sep  1  2005 svg_dt/libsvg/svg_ascii.c
[generic]                 1245    3373  36.9% -lh5- d33d Sep  1  2005 svg_dt/libsvg/svg_ascii.h
[generic]                  850    2407  35.3% -lh5- 1821 Sep  1  2005 svg_dt/libsvg/svg_attribute.c
[generic]                 3677   14343  25.6% -lh5- 695d Sep  1  2005 svg_dt/libsvg/svg_color.c
[generic]                 3077   15749  19.5% -lh5- 29f5 Sep  1  2005 svg_dt/libsvg/svg_element.c
[generic]                 2090    8351  25.0% -lh5- 38dd Sep  1  2005 svg_dt/libsvg/svg_gradient.c
[generic]                 2308    7946  29.0% -lh5- c88c Sep  1  2005 svg_dt/libsvg/svg_group.c
[generic]                 3633   11977  30.3% -lh5- 9474 Sep  1  2005 svg_dt/libsvg/svg_hash.c
[generic]                 1085    2205  49.2% -lh5- 5835 Sep  1  2005 svg_dt/libsvg/svg_hash.h
[generic]                 3476   10933  31.8% -lh5- fb2c Sep  1  2005 svg_dt/libsvg/svg_image.c
[generic]                  953    2653  35.9% -lh5- 1361 Sep  1  2005 svg_dt/libsvg/svg_length.c
[generic]                 1185    2668  44.4% -lh5- c233 Sep  1  2005 svg_dt/libsvg/svg_paint.c
[generic]                 4623   23236  19.9% -lh5- b7b8 Sep  1  2005 svg_dt/libsvg/svg_parser.c
[generic]                 1260    3952  31.9% -lh5- 5288 Sep  1  2005 svg_dt/libsvg/svg_parser_expat.c
[generic]                 1938    6227  31.1% -lh5- d055 Sep  1  2005 svg_dt/libsvg/svg_parser_libxml.c
[generic]                 4801   23880  20.1% -lh5- 8376 Sep  1  2005 svg_dt/libsvg/svg_path.c
[generic]                 1268    3855  32.9% -lh5- 8712 Sep  1  2005 svg_dt/libsvg/svg_pattern.c
[generic]                 1070    2615  40.9% -lh5- 4a06 Sep  1  2005 svg_dt/libsvg/svg_str.c
[generic]                 5165   26591  19.4% -lh5- 029c Sep  1  2005 svg_dt/libsvg/svg_style.c
[generic]                 1743    6285  27.7% -lh5- 9f5b Sep  1  2005 svg_dt/libsvg/svg_text.c
[generic]                 2413    9465  25.5% -lh5- 0417 Sep  1  2005 svg_dt/libsvg/svg_transform.c
[generic]                   73     130  56.2% -lh5- 0980 Sep  1  2005 svg_dt/libsvg/svg_version.h
[generic]                  775    1943  39.9% -lh5- d1a2 Dec 27 19:20 svg_dt/Makefile
[generic]                  101     240  42.1% -lh5- 04d3 Dec 27 19:02 svg_dt/Makefile.depend
[generic]                 1044    2182  47.8% -lh5- 188e Dec 27 19:24 svg_dt/SVG
[generic]               575795 1632624  35.3% -lh5- 914e Dec 27 19:24 svg_dt/svg.datatype
[generic]                  119     208  57.2% -lh5- af61 Dec 27 19:23 svg_dt/svg.datatype_rev.h
[generic]                  131     254  51.6% -lh5- a01f Dec 27 19:23 svg_dt/svg.datatype_rev.i
[generic]                    2       2 100.0% -lh0- a797 Dec 27 19:23 svg_dt/svg.datatype_rev.rev
[generic]                  135     267  50.6% -lh5- 9cd9 Dec 27 19:23 svg_dt/svg.datatype_rev.s
[generic]                  111     122  91.0% -lh5- 8a64 Dec 25 22:46 svg_dt/SVG.dt
[generic]                 5745    8306  69.2% -lh5- 5fcb Dec 12 20:25 svg_dt/SVG.info
[generic]                 2018    5482  36.8% -lh5- e934 Dec 17 13:10 svg_dt/svg_class.c
[generic]                  744    1312  56.7% -lh5- 6db0 Dec 27 19:25 svg_dt/README
---------- ----------- ------- ------- ------ ---------- ------------ -------------
 Total       105 files  925900 2982816  31.0%            Jan  2 16:31

Aminet © 1992-2024 Urban Müller and the Aminet team. Aminet contact address: <aminetaminet net>